WP report... "Urging withdrawal of new party formation plans and efforts to re-nominate Isaacman"
Tesla CEO Elon Musk (left) and U.S. President Donald Trump. AFP Yonhap NewsThe Washington Post (WP) reported on the 29th (local time) that the reconciliation between U.S. President Donald Trump and Tesla CEO Elon Musk, who had once exchanged sharp criticisms and reached a rupture in their relationship, was significantly influenced by Vice President JD Vance, a strong contender for the Republican presidential nomination.
President Trump and Musk grew close during the last presidential election, displaying a strong bromance. Musk was even dubbed "Trump's First Buddy" for providing substantial political funds to the Trump campaign during the election period.
After winning the election, President Trump appointed Musk to lead the "Department of Government Efficiency" (DOGE).
Musk unflinchingly wielded the "knife" of dismissing federal government employees and cutting budgets, which led to conflicts with many of President Trump's close associates.
The decisive event that fractured their relationship was the tax cut bill pursued by the Trump administration.
Musk publicly criticized the bill and simultaneously revealed his plan to form a third political party, even referencing President Trump's association with sex offender Jeffrey Epstein.
In response, President Trump also publicly criticized Musk, calling him a "terrible drug addict," and rescinded the nomination of Musk's associate Jared Isaacman for NASA Administrator, making it seem as if their relationship had reached an irreversible point of rupture.
According to the WP report, Vice President Vance was the most actively involved in mediating their reconciliation during this process.
The WP noted, "Musk is unpredictable, but he is also a tremendous ally. With almost unlimited resources and unparalleled digital influence, Musk could become a powerful asset to the MAGA movement after Trump's term," highlighting that Vance, a leading presidential candidate for the Republican party, could benefit from such an alliance with Musk.
Concerned that Musk's new party could negatively impact the Republican party's political endeavors, including the upcoming midterm elections, Vice President Vance not only contacted Musk directly but also called his associates, urging them to persuade Musk to abandon his plans to form a new party.
Furthermore, Vice President Vance contacted members of the Senate Committee on Commerce, Science, and Transportation to secure their support for Isaacman's renomination as NASA Administrator and to ensure a swift confirmation.
During this process, high-ranking White House officials such as Chief of Staff Susie Wiles and AI Tsar David Sacks also provided behind-the-scenes assistance.
The White House nominated Sergio Gor, the White House Personnel Director who opposed Isaacman's appointment as NASA Administrator, as Ambassador to India.
Of course, Musk's associates were hesitant about forming a new party, and after the assassination of conservative activist Charlie Kirk in September, Musk expanded his interactions with Republican figures and expressed his intention to return to politics for the upcoming midterm elections, the WP reported.
Ultimately, Vice President Vance's months-long efforts to mediate reconciliation succeeded last month. Musk's attendance at a White House banquet welcoming Saudi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man, where he greeted President Trump, was seen as effectively ending the period of conflict.
More recently, reports have emerged that Musk has made substantial political donations to the Republican party and has promised further support.
Although President Trump and Musk have regained a friendly relationship, both sides assess this "truce" as unstable.
Additionally, there are analyses suggesting that Vance's deep relationship with Musk could become a political liability for him, the mediator of their reconciliation.
The WP stated, "Vance, who has faced criticism for his friendships with billionaires since his 2021 Senate campaign, may need to proceed cautiously," adding, "The bond with Musk carries political risks, as skepticism towards Silicon Valley is widespread among many Americans, and this skepticism is deeply entrenched even within MAGA."
